How do you manually set the schedule on the DAR Alurad?

To manually set up a Schedule without using the Capa Connect App:

NOTE – Please be aware that when the appliance is connected to the CAPA Connect App the onboard scheduling option is removed from the menu. The ability to program the heaters manually is NOT available if the heater is connected to the CAPA Connect App, until it is disconnected from the app and a factory reset is performed.

To access the on-board scheduler please do the following:

  1. Press the hand option for 3 seconds.

  2. Use the + or – to locate the Schedule Mode A white electronic device with a blue screen

  3. Press the hand symbol to enter the scheduler mode
  4. First you will need to set the CURRENT time and date. To do this use the + and – to select the appropriate time and date. Once set, select the hand symbol to move on.
  5. Now you will need to set the comfort and setback temperatures. Use the + and – to navigate to the required setting.

AI-generated content may be incorrect. Comfort is indicated by the red flame symbol. Press the hand symbol to select into it, then adjust the target temperature using the + and – buttons. Once set, press the hand symbol again to confirm.

AI-generated content may be incorrect. Now set the setback temperature. This is indicated by the green leaf symbol. Press the hand symbol select it and now adjust to the desired temperature using the + and – buttons. This for the temperature the heater maintains outside of the comfort periods set above. Press the hand symbol again once setback is set.
    3. To select OK press the hand symbol.
  6. You will now be taken to the scheduler function to program the hours of comfort. There are 7 numbers and these indicate the days of the week.

AI-generated content may be incorrect.1=Monday
    2. 2=Tuesday
    3. 3=Wednesday
    4. 4=Thursday
    5. 5=Friday
    6. 6=Saturday
    7. 7=Sunday

 

To select the profile you want to have on each day, use the + and – to select 1-7. Then press the hand symbol to select the relevant day and cycle through the different program options.

There are 4 programs available to select:

  1. P1 – Two comfort periods: 
    1. 5am to 9am
    2. 5pm to 11pm.
  2. P2 – Three comfort periods: 
    1. 5am to 9am
    2. 12pm to 2pm
    3. 5pm to 11pm
  3. P3 – One comfort period: 
    1. 5am to 11pm
  4. P4 – Is completely customisable by the user, allowing up to four periods of comfort to be selected. When P4 is selected for the first time it will allow you use the + and – buttons to adjust. When you have set the first period, select the hand symbol to move to the next. Continue this until all periods are set.

 

Note: 

  • If left approx. 20sec the screen defaults back to sleep mode, and any previous changes (except the date and time, will be reset i.e. comfort/setback temps
  • If you re-edit the schedule, when you select the 1st occurrence of P4, it will allow you to again edit the times
  • When not using a period within P4 just need to ensure the start and end times are the same i.e. 12:00 – 12:00
  • P1, P2 & P3 are not editable



Applicable Models:

DAR050, DAR075, DAR100, DAR150, DAR200
